Billy Wilder, director of some of Hollywood’s finest – from Some Like it Hot to Double Indemnity to The Apartment – turned his eye to Tinseltown itself for this brilliantly cynical noir. Joe Gillis (William Holden) is a scriptwriter the town has no use for. He collides with faded silent film star Norma Desmond (Gloria Swanson) and finds himself drawn into her warped, Miss Havisham-esque web. But who is stringing who along?

As much as Wilder’s film is a bitter tale of fame’s hollow crown, it is also a warm tribute to the silent era (featuring cameos from Buster Keaton and Erich Von Stronheim, among others) from one of the sound era’s best directors. Endlessly referenced – ‘I’m ready for my close up’ originated here – it’s also a narratively inventive, utterly gripping tale.
